Jump to content

TeppopucT

Newbie
  • Posts

    4
  • Joined

  • Last visited

TeppopucT's Achievements

Explorer

Explorer (1/14)

0

Reputation

  1. Нашел ответ! )) Вот так реализовал!!! Нашел на форуме у 1С-Битрикса! Код ниже, если кто-то столкнется, чтобы было откуда черпать "срочную" информацию! )) <?foreach($arResult as $key => $arItem):?> <?if($arItem["SELECTED"]):?> <div class="tr"><a href="<?=$arItem["LINK"]?>" class="selected"><?=$arItem["TEXT"]?></a></div> <?else:?> <div class="tr"><a href="<?=$arItem["LINK"]?>"><?=$arItem["TEXT"]?></a></div> <?endif?> <?if (sizeof($arResult) <> ($key+1)) echo '<hr class="menu-line">';?> <?endforeach?> Спасибо, всем!!! Вместе мы - СИЛА!!! Тему закрывать или нет?! На суд Админов! )
  2. А подскажите, как это звучит в ПХП?! Вы - умный!!! <?if (!empty($arResult)):?> <div class="menu-sitemap-tree"> <ul> <?$previousLevel = 0;foreach($arResult as $arItem):?> <?if ($previousLevel && $arItem["DEPTH_LEVEL"] < $previousLevel):?> <?=str_repeat("</ul></li>", ($previousLevel - $arItem["DEPTH_LEVEL"]));?> <?endif?> <?if ($arItem["IS_PARENT"]):?> <li class="close"> <div class="folder" onClick="OpenMenuNode(this)"></div> <div class="item-text"><a href="<?=$arItem["LINK"]?>"><?=$arItem["TEXT"]?></a></div> <ul> <?else:?> <?if ($arItem["PERMISSION"] > "D"):?> <li> <div class="page"></div> <div class="item-text"><a href="<?=$arItem["LINK"]?>"><?=$arItem["TEXT"]?></a></div> </li> <?endif?> <?endif?> <?$previousLevel = $arItem["DEPTH_LEVEL"];?> <?endforeach?> <?if ($previousLevel > 1)://close last item tags?>a <?=str_repeat("</ul></li>", ($previousLevel-1) );?> <?endif?> </ul> </div> <?endif?> ———————————————————————————————-- вот мой шаблон меню! )) как вычислить последний пункт?! ))))))
  3. Спасибо! А если меню собирается из массива?! Как определить последний? Что-то голова не варит каши!!! Спасибо, откликнувшимся!!! Это я с заделом на будущее. В общем, меню берется из массива, создаваемого в CMS...и мне надо чтобы последний пункт был без подчеркивания. Грубо говоря, мягко выражаясь - другим стилем.
  4. Здравствуйте! Я новенький! Не кричите на меня. Но очень хочется узнать у "знатоков", как говорится, как сделать стилями, чтобы последний пункт меню был без полосочки, которая приставляется ко всем предыдущим, стилем background-image. Скрин могу выслать! Заранее, благодарен!!! Уж очень надо!!!
×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ue. See more about our Guidelines and Privacy Policy